本文记录Fedora(core 6)下安装JAVA开发环境的过程及碰到的若干问题:
首先,下载一些必备的软件(工具包)
1、jdk1.5
apach、sun等官网上都有下载。我是在sun的官网下载的JDK 5.0 Update 9 with NetBeans IDE 5.5 Bundle,地址:http://java.sun.com/j2se/1.5.0/download-netbeans.html。另外,netbeans也是一款不错的开发工具。
2、java服务器软件
我选择的是tomcat5.5.20,地址:http://tomcat.apache.org/download-55.cgi#5.5.20。
3、java开发工具
eclipse-SDK-3.2.1-linux-gtk(2).tar.gz,下载地址:http://www.eclipse.org/downloads/download.php?file=/eclipse/downloads/drops/R-3.2.1-200609210945/eclipse-SDK-3.2.1-linux-gtk.tar.gz。
4、数据库软件
安装Fedora时预装的mysql5.0.22,如需要下载安装,可到www.mysql.com上去下载。另外,还可在该网站下载mysql的gui工具MySQL Administrator 等。
然后,分别安装以上软件或工具包
1、由于是第一次在linux下做开发,完全没有经验,安装jdk时都碰到问题。我下载的jdk后缀为bin,没见过,不知道怎么打开。呵呵,不过不要紧,网上一搜就有了结果:
首先需要改变文件的权限设置,即取得文件的控制权,然后才可以运行
chmod 755 *.bin——把bin 文件改成可执行文件
*.bin———直接执行bin文件,然后按提示操作
chmod +x a.bin
a.bin
据说上面两段都可以,效果一样,我直接用的755,成功!
2、关于环境变量的设置
字符模式下设置/删除环境变量(bjchenxu)
bash下
设置:export 变量名=变量值
删除:unset 变量名
csh下
设置:setenv 变量名 变量值
删除:unsetenv 变量名
--------------------------------------------------------------------------------
例如:export JAVA_HOME=/opt/jdk1.5.0_10
echo $JAVA_HOME,可以查看环境变量的值
3、安装mysql的GUI工具
解压后,可直接双击执行rpm安装包;当然,也可以在终端用rpm命令执行安装。安装成功后,本打算用MySQL Administrator恢复数据库的备份,没想到备份功能不可用,郁闷。
不过没关系,可以直接在命令行下执行恢复操作,具体步骤如下(顺便记录一下如何备份数据库):
a、备份MySQL数据库
//切换到MySQL备份目录
# cd /city
//数据库city备份到bak目录
# mysqldump -u username -ppassword --opt city>/
> db/city_bak1214.sql
//使用ll命令查看备份文件
# ll db/city_bak1214.sql
//返回如下信息,表明备份成功
-rwxr--r-- 1 root root 9968437 12-14 15:03 city_bak1214.sql
#
b、恢复MySql数据库
//切换到MySQL备份目录
# cd /city/db
//恢复数据库city
# mysql -u username -ppassword city</city_bak1214.sql
//恢复数据库完毕,简单吧:)
//使用客户端程序mysql连接到MySql服务器,打开city测试恢复情况
# mysql -u username -ppassword
mysql> use city;
mysql> show tables;
//返回数据表信息,表明数据库恢复成功
。。。略